Best Down Comforters
A high-fill-power down comforter is one of the longest-lasting purchases you'll make for your bed — a quality set with proper care can outlast the mattress under it. We focused on RDS-certified options with documented fill power of 650+ and proven multi-decade lifespans. Every pick is either a comforter (shell + fill in one piece) or a duvet insert designed to slip inside a separate cover.
How We Ranked
- ✓Responsible Down Standard (RDS) certified
- ✓Fill power 650+ documented
- ✓Baffle-box or sewn-through construction (not channel-stitched)
- ✓Multi-year warranty or trial period
Our Methodology
We restricted picks to RDS-certified down with manufacturer-published fill power ratings. Comforters advertising 'premium down' without disclosing fill power or sourcing certifications were excluded. Both picks below disclose fill power and ethical sourcing per their published documentation.
Brooklinen's down comforter uses Hyperclean 700 fill power down certified to the Responsible Down Standard — light, warm, and engineered to last a decade-plus.
- ✓Most popular fill weight (all-season) works in 60–75°F bedrooms
- ✓Hyperclean process reduces typical down allergens dramatically
- ✓Holds loft for years — outlasts most down alternatives
- −Down is harder to clean — requires occasional professional laundering
- −Premium price vs. down-alternative options
Parachute's down duvet insert — 750 fill power European white down certified to the Responsible Down Standard, designed to pair with their cotton duvet covers.
- ✓750 fill power delivers significant warmth at low weight
- ✓Pairs design-forward with Parachute's full duvet cover line
- ✓Premium European white down — meaningfully cleaner than standard down
- −Dry-clean only — no machine washing
- −Among the most expensive duvet inserts on the market
